KAZ Field Service Technician II
On-site · Aktobe, Aktyubinskaya Oblast’, Kazakhstan
Job Summary
Field Service Technician II responsible for technical and mechanical services on Reciprocating Compression equipment at customer sites (workshops, compressor stations, process plants). Duties include planning and executing on-site installation activities, investigating and resolving equipment issues, performing preventative maintenance, diagnosing engine and compressor problems, field testing, and performing repairs. The role involves extensive field travel (up to 250 days/year), long workdays, safety/environmental reviews, and coordinating with customer teams to maintain relationships and resolve issues. Requires an associates degree with technical concentration (Bachelor’s preferred) or equivalent experience, at least 1 year of reciprocating compression experience, and experience with high-speed compressors and engines from brands such as Cooper Bessemer, Ajax, Superior, Gemini, Waukesha, and Caterpillar; English, Kazakh, and Russian language proficiency. Mastery of basic shop math, documentation, and ability to participate in turnarounds and process hazard reviews is expected.
